In this research, the way to support to design automated production line by making a correlation between human working and robot's based on analyzing of human motion was developed. It was seen assembling works as the combination of simple motions of work. The motion of work was became segmented by measuring acceleration and angular speed data and acknowledging motions of simple works and transient states them by using Support Vector Machine(SVM).The working within segmented motions was extracted by using Self-Organizing Maps (SOM) and made correlation between human workings and robot's functions. By the medium of them, the basis of the system to derive robot's features for automated production line was developed.
